Ashlee’s passion for fitness started at an early age. Growing up she had taken part in almost every sport, but soon found love in basketball – even representing WA in the State Basketball League during high school. Her passion for sport and staying healthy drove her to study Sport and Exercise Science and Exercise Science and Rehabilitation at Edith Cowan University. Since graduating, Ashlee has been working in the industry as an accredited exercise physiologist – working in corporate health, community-based health and occupational health.

She is experienced in prescribing practical exercise interventions for clients as well as planning and delivering group exercise programs. Ashlee has a proven ability to coach, mentor and work with people of all ages and abilities. She has a passion for improving the health and well-being of others, with an emphasis on healthy eating and exercise, and understands how to engage and encourage clients to help them overcome challenges.

Ashlee enjoys working with older adults to help improve their quality of life by using exercise interventions to reduce pain and is experienced with people suffering from musculoskeletal, cardiovascular and metabolic conditions.
